Explore Downtown St. Pete

Spend a day discovering the vibrant energy of downtown St. Petersburg. Stroll the waterfront at the St. Pete Pier, grab a coffee at Paradeco Coffee Roasters, then make your way to Central Avenue to browse colorful murals, locally owned boutiques, galleries, restaurants, and breweries. Stop for Cuban fare at local favorite Bodega, or head to Beach Drive for an afternoon of waterfront dining, shopping, and people-watching.

Visit John’s Pass

Just minutes from Treasure Island Beach Resort, this lively waterfront destination is filled with local shops, restaurants, bars and plenty of ways to get out on the water. Spend the afternoon browsing the boardwalk, embark on a parasailing adventure, then stick around for fresh seafood and drinks by the Gulf. Getting there is easy, too: Free Beach Ride offers tip-based rides throughout the beach communities, including service to John’s Pass.

Visit the Aquarium

Get up close with the animals and learn about marine conservation at The Clearwater Marine Aquarium. Its dedication to the rescue, rehabilitation, and release of its animals provides a rare opportunity to connect with real-life animal conservation efforts. Whether you’re fascinated by marine life or looking for a meaningful experience, the interactive exhibits and daily presentations make it a fun and educational outing for all.

Check Out a Museum

Art lovers will find St. Petersburg a cultural gem, home to the largest collection of Salvador Dalí’s works outside of Spain, making it a must-visit for those drawn to the surreal and imaginative. The Dalí Museum’s extensive collection spans the artist’s career, allowing visitors to step into the mind of one of the 20th century’s most fascinating artists. Nearby, the Chihuly Collection adds vibrant color with Dale Chihuly’s mesmerizing glass sculptures—an unforgettable display of intricate forms and bold hues.

Stroll Through the Sunken Gardens

Located in St. Pete, this 100-year-old tropical oasis is home to vibrant flowers, exotic plants, and cascading waterfalls, making it the perfect place for a leisurely stroll or to simply unwind. Explore paths through lush foliage, discover over 50,000 tropical plants, and maybe even discover a flamingo among the gardens. It’s a photographer’s dream, with picturesque spots at every turn. Plus, the garden’s rich history adds an extra layer of charm—it’s one of the oldest botanical gardens in the U.S.

Gulfport Tuesday Fresh Market

Just west of St. Petersburg lies Gulfport, Florida—a hidden gem known for its charm and coastal character. Every Tuesday, the town’s historic waterfront comes alive with the Gulfport Tuesday Fresh Market, where dozens of local vendors offer fresh produce, artisan goods, baked treats, and handmade crafts. With live music and a welcoming, walkable atmosphere, it’s a favorite weekday outing for guests looking to explore beyond the beach.
